Your PowerMaster is factory-programmed as track (TR) 1. If you are using a number of PowerMasters to control different blocks of track, keep in mind that each PowerMaster must have its own ID number. No other product–including Track Power Controllers, multiple locomotive lash-ups that are addressed as “trains,” or other PowerMasters–can share that ID number.
Assign a unique ID number (any number between 1 and 9) to each PowerMaster.
Follow this procedure one unit at a time. Only one PROGRAM/RUN switch should be
in the PROGRAM position at a time.

1. Slide the RUN/PROGRAM switch on the side of the PowerMaster to the PROGRAM position.

2. Press TR on your CAB-1 Remote Controller.

3. Use the CAB-1 Remote Controller’s numeric keypad to enter the unique ID number
(from 1 to 9).

4. Press SET under the front panel of the CAB-1 Remote Controller. At this point, the red light on the PowerMaster will flicker to verify your setting.

5. Return the RUN/PROGRAM switch to the RUN position. The PowerMaster will not operate with
the new ID number until you change it, even if the unit is turned off.
